'Contagion' - 9.5/10
Tells the story of how a lethal Bat born virus, jumps species to Pigs and via Pigs, spreads to humanity. Pretty grim , and downbeat stuff ( no car chases , explosions or macho man heroics in this). The film just follows the spread of the virus from its first case in Macao (a particular unlucky American Businesswoman played by Gweneth Paltrow) her immediate contacts over the next few days, and the the explosion of the virus around the planet, in the weeks and months that follow. As good a movie as Ive seen in this genre, and has a horribly plausible feel to it. If youre OCD about Germs though, DONT WATCH THIS!!! |
